[Coco] NitrOS9 and 6309 code

Gene Heskett gheskett at shentel.net
Fri May 31 13:47:33 EDT 2019


On Friday 31 May 2019 01:15:15 pm Jeff Teunissen wrote:

> On Fri, May 10, 2019 at 11:03 PM Jeff Teunissen <deek at d2dc.net> wrote:
>
> Yay, quoting myself, how solipsistic.
> [snip]
>
> > At this point, I figured that the 6309-marked modules were the ones
> > that wouldn't run on a Motorola chip (hey, cool, an opportunity to
> > do some hacking myself), but then while reading some of the source
> > code I saw that some of those modules (Basic09, gshell) indeed HAD
> > 6309 code in them, but were still marked as suitable for a Moto
> > system. OK, fair enough, I can fix that.
> >
> > Imagine my surprise when, having changed the module type of gshell
> > from Objct to Obj6309 and transferring the resulting module to my
> > CoCo, it suddenly started failing with Error #234 (Non-existent
> > Module), and wouldn't work until I changed it back.
> >
> > What gives? [snip]
>
> Curiouser and curiouser -- it seems that NitrOS9 can't run programs
> that are marked Obj6309, aborting them with Error 234. Is this a bug,
> or is it intentional?

Do you have a 6309 in that machine? I do, and I build my boots from 6309 
modules, and its never been a problem that I've encountered.

Cheers, Gene Heskett
-- 
"There are four boxes to be used in defense of liberty:
 soap, ballot, jury, and ammo. Please use in that order."
-Ed Howdershelt (Author)
Genes Web page <http://geneslinuxbox.net:6309/gene>



More information about the Coco mailing list